This documentation is archived and is not being maintained.
HttpApplicationStateWrapper Members
Visual Studio 2008
Encapsulates the HTTP intrinsic object that enables information to be shared across multiple requests and sessions within an ASP.NET application.
The HttpApplicationStateWrapper type exposes the following members.
| Name | Description | |
|---|---|---|
|
HttpApplicationStateWrapper | Initializes a new instance of the HttpApplicationStateWrapper class. |
| Name | Description | |
|---|---|---|
|
Add | Adds an object to the collection. (Overrides HttpApplicationStateBase::Add(String, Object).) |
|
BaseAdd | Adds an entry with the specified key and value into the NameObjectCollectionBase instance. (Inherited from NameObjectCollectionBase.) |
|
BaseClear | Removes all entries from the NameObjectCollectionBase instance. (Inherited from NameObjectCollectionBase.) |
|
BaseGet | Overloaded. Gets the value of the specified entry from the NameObjectCollectionBase instance. |
|
BaseGetAllKeys | Returns a String array that contains all the keys in the NameObjectCollectionBase instance. (Inherited from NameObjectCollectionBase.) |
|
BaseGetAllValues | Overloaded. Returns an array that contains all the values in the NameObjectCollectionBase instance. |
|
BaseGetKey | Gets the key of the entry at the specified index of the NameObjectCollectionBase instance. (Inherited from NameObjectCollectionBase.) |
|
BaseHasKeys | Gets a value indicating whether the NameObjectCollectionBase instance contains entries whose keys are not nullptr. (Inherited from NameObjectCollectionBase.) |
|
BaseRemove | Removes the entries with the specified key from the NameObjectCollectionBase instance. (Inherited from NameObjectCollectionBase.) |
|
BaseRemoveAt | Removes the entry at the specified index of the NameObjectCollectionBase instance. (Inherited from NameObjectCollectionBase.) |
|
BaseSet | Overloaded. Sets the value of an entry in the NameObjectCollectionBase instance. |
|
Clear | Removes all objects from the collection. (Overrides HttpApplicationStateBase::Clear().) |
|
CopyTo | Copies the elements of the collection to an array, starting at the specified index in the array. (Overrides HttpApplicationStateBase::CopyTo(Array, Int32).) |
|
Equals | Determines whether the specified Object is equal to the current Object. (Inherited from Object.) |
|
Finalize | Allows an object to try to free resources and perform other cleanup operations before it is reclaimed by garbage collection. (Inherited from Object.) |
|
Get | Overloaded. Gets a state object by name or index. |
|
GetEnumerator | Returns an enumerator that can be used to iterate through a collection. (Overrides HttpApplicationStateBase::GetEnumerator().) |
|
GetHashCode | Serves as a hash function for a particular type. (Inherited from Object.) |
|
GetKey | Returns the name of a state object by index. (Overrides HttpApplicationStateBase::GetKey(Int32).) |
|
GetObjectData | Returns the data that is necessary to serialize the HttpApplicationStateWrapper object. (Overrides NameObjectCollectionBase::GetObjectData(SerializationInfo, StreamingContext).) |
|
GetType | Gets the type of the current instance. (Inherited from Object.) |
|
Lock | Locks access to objects in the collection in order to enable synchronized access. (Overrides HttpApplicationStateBase::Lock().) |
|
MemberwiseClone | Creates a shallow copy of the current Object. (Inherited from Object.) |
|
OnDeserialization | Raises the deserialization event when deserialization is finished. (Overrides NameObjectCollectionBase::OnDeserialization(Object).) |
|
Remove | Removes the object specified by name from the collection. (Overrides HttpApplicationStateBase::Remove(String).) |
|
RemoveAll | Removes all objects from the collection. (Overrides HttpApplicationStateBase::RemoveAll().) |
|
RemoveAt | Removes the object specified by index from the collection. (Overrides HttpApplicationStateBase::RemoveAt(Int32).) |
|
Set | Updates the value of an object in the collection. (Overrides HttpApplicationStateBase::Set(String, Object).) |
|
ToString | Returns a string that represents the current object. (Inherited from Object.) |
|
UnLock | Unlocks access to objects in the collection to enable synchronized access. (Overrides HttpApplicationStateBase::UnLock().) |
| Name | Description | |
|---|---|---|
|
AllKeys | Gets the keys for the objects in the collection. (Overrides HttpApplicationStateBase::AllKeys.) |
|
Contents | Gets a reference to the HttpApplicationStateBase object. (Overrides HttpApplicationStateBase::Contents.) |
|
Count | Gets the number of objects in the collection. (Overrides HttpApplicationStateBase::Count.) |
|
IsReadOnly | Gets or sets a value indicating whether the NameObjectCollectionBase instance is read-only. (Inherited from NameObjectCollectionBase.) |
|
IsSynchronized | Gets a value that indicates whether access to the collection is thread-safe. (Overrides HttpApplicationStateBase::IsSynchronized.) |
|
Item | Overloaded. Gets an object in an HttpApplicationState collection by name or index. |
|
Keys | Gets a NameObjectCollectionBase::KeysCollection instance that contains all the keys in the HttpApplicationStateWrapper instance. (Overrides NameObjectCollectionBase::Keys.) |
|
StaticObjects | Gets all objects that are declared by an object element where the scope is set to "Application" in the ASP.NET application. (Overrides HttpApplicationStateBase::StaticObjects.) |
|
SyncRoot | Gets an object that can be used to synchronize access to the collection. (Overrides HttpApplicationStateBase::SyncRoot.) |
| Name | Description | |
|---|---|---|
|
ICollection::CopyTo | Copies the entire NameObjectCollectionBase to a compatible one-dimensional Array, starting at the specified index of the target array. (Inherited from NameObjectCollectionBase.) |
|
ICollection::IsSynchronized | Gets a value indicating whether access to the NameObjectCollectionBase object is synchronized (thread safe). (Inherited from NameObjectCollectionBase.) |
|
ICollection::SyncRoot | Gets an object that can be used to synchronize access to the NameObjectCollectionBase object. (Inherited from NameObjectCollectionBase.) |
Show: